Hi guys,

Looking to advance my skills. Trying to ride blind. Can someone provide some basic tips/tricks hints (or links to something on the net). I just want to practice getting basic to blind & back again before moving to tricks landing blind.

My skill level is intermediate - toeside, back+ forward rolls, raleys (unhooked, but not really nailing them yet).
Riding blind seems like it shouldn't be too ambitious but is it?

maybe check a wake site... pretty much the same as being out in the flats and doing a bs1. have seen a few videos of this. basically all u want to do is instead of opening your shoulders up and hopping around to toeside just pop and look around your back shoulder
